Output d88c8ffef0902fa33ba2e90e3dbf2951e69c93d5126bea2879da6d2897cae10c:0

value
17531044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a0202a9ece539767b30754307e7fd6cb4e6a58 OP_EQUAL
address
MUZSmWUrEZznxoXVWAtWpDUxPqDWaBqzCU
transaction
d88c8ffef0902fa33ba2e90e3dbf2951e69c93d5126bea2879da6d2897cae10c
spent
true